Google’s Sergey Brin and Larry Page To Sell Of $2.79 Billion in Shares

It has been revealed in a regulatory filing that co-founders Larry Page and Sergey Brin will sell of some of their company stock. This sell off will result in Brin and Page not having the combined majority vote. 5 million shares will be sold off, which at today’s share price ($550.01) is valued at $2.79 billion.

This sell off will of course provide Brin and Page with a lot more flexibility with their money. However, they can now get outvoted in the boardroom.
